With the release of the WiX, I’m trying to read more about how to make an installer, and what exactly can be done with installers. While I definitely know the typical user experience with an installer, I know next to nothing about creating one. My only experience is with using the installers that can be made with Visual Studio’s tools, and not even much with that.
Thankfully, Aaron Stebner linked a page which contains a description of all the installation tools that are part of the Windows Platform SDK, among which includes the MSI help file (which I’m definitely going to take a look through), along with a ton of other cool tools.
